Did MTZ Beat Earnings? Q1 2025 Results

MasTec posted a notably strong first quarter for 2025, with adjusted diluted EPS of $0.51 clearing the $0.34 consensus estimate by 51.20% and revenue of $2.85 billion beating expectations by 4.99% while advancing 6.0% year over year. The headline numbers were underpinned by a record 18-month backlog of $15.88 billion, up 24% year over year, which underscored robust demand across the company's diversified infrastructure platform despite a 44% decline in Pipeline Infrastructure revenue following the completion of a large midstream project late last year. Non-pipeline segments collectively drove 21% combined growth, with Clean Energy and Infrastructure standing out through 350 basis points of EBITDA margin expansion to 6.2%. GAAP net income swung to $12.30 million from a loss of $34.50 million in the prior-year period, aided by lower depreciation, reduced interest costs, and a favorable tax rate. Management lifted full-year 2025 guidance to approximately $13.65 billion in revenue and adjusted diluted EPS of $5.90 to $6.25, roughly a 9% increase from the prior midpoint.

Key Takeaways
  • 21% combined revenue growth from non-pipeline segments (Communications, Clean Energy and Infrastructure, Power Delivery)
  • Record 18-month backlog of $15.9 billion, up 24% year-over-year and 11% sequentially
  • Pipeline Infrastructure backlog more than doubled since year-end to $1.534 billion
  • Clean Energy and Infrastructure EBITDA margin expanded 350 bps driven by project mix benefits, improved productivity and higher volume
  • Communications EBITDA margin expanded 180 bps on improved wireless and wireline efficiencies
  • Lower depreciation expense, lower interest expense and lower tax rate contributed to improved EPS
  • Volume gains and increased project productivity within Clean Energy and Infrastructure drove Adjusted EBITDA growth

Forward Guidance & Outlook

MasTec raised full-year 2025 guidance: revenue of approximately $13.65 billion; GAAP net income of $366-$397 million; Adjusted net income of $493-$524 million; Adjusted EBITDA of $1,120-$1,160 million with margins of 8.2%-8.5%; GAAP diluted EPS of $4.28-$4.63; Adjusted diluted EPS of $5.90-$6.25 (approximately 9% increase from prior midpoint). For Q2 2025, the company guides revenue of approximately $3.4 billion; GAAP net income of $81-$88 million; Adjusted EBITDA of $270-$280 million with margins of 7.9%-8.2%; GAAP diluted EPS of $0.95-$1.05; Adjusted diluted EPS of $1.36-$1.46.
